Min-Regret CCS Pipeline Designer
Multi-scenario MILP tool to optimize CO₂ pipeline networks under uncertainty.
Tech stack: Julia, JuMP, GIS, Shapely
- Goal: Robust routing & sizing under demand/storage uncertainty
- Features: Scenario sets, min-max regret, candidate corridor pruning
- Status: Prototype public; documentation in progress
Life Cycle Optimization Framework
Prospective LCA + optimization framework for CCS/CCU deployment in heavy industry.
Stack: Julia (JuMP), Python (Brightway2), GAMS baseline
- Scope: Multi-period, policy scenarios, tech learning
- Outputs: Cost–emission trade-offs, adoption pathways
Open-source DAC Tech LCA Database
Collaborating with master’s students to compile future DAC life-cycle inventories.
Tools: Brightway2, ActivityBrowser
- Focus: Sorbent/solvent pathways, energy mixes, scale-up effects
- Deliverable: Versioned datasets + reproducible notebooks
